I upgraded my DNS323 firmware to ver1.09 a week ago, it worked well until yesterday(running 7x24),
below is the situation,

1. browser access failed
2. both easy search ver 4.4 and 4.7 can not locate DNS 323 any more
3. fileshare works well.  with username/pwd, I can read/write share folders on my DNS323 by entering
    \\192.168.x.xxx\sharefoldname in Windows Explorer (192.168.x.xxx is the IP address of my DNS323)
4. ping 192.168.x.xxx  works well.

Any idea?

Did you try powering it off, then back on? Usually a reboot solves it. Of course only required if you need access to the UI to make a change. Otherwise, just let it run.
